AS SOON AS POSSIBLE: PUT UP 8 BIG POSTERS
Put 4 LARGE (24" x 36") BLACK AND WHITE POSTERS at both ends of your block. One pointed at each line of traffic, across from where a STOP SIGN would be, so no one can go through the intercession without seeing your LARGE POSTER. The faster you do this, the better. PURCHASE 8 or more BIG poster boards at art supply stores, WalMart, Staples, Office Depot, Artsy-Crafsy stores, etc. (the poster boards go for about 35 cents a piece).
Put BIG BOLD PLAIN LETTERS with NOT washable, indelible BLACK magic marker on the poster. Outline the letters and fill them in with black. Never your name. Never your address Never your name. Never your address
Substitute FOUND, if the pet is found
The phone number doesn't have to be big. You want to make sure motorists see LOST POODLE, when they pass thru the intersection from any direction. If they find or see a wandering Poodle, they will return and retrieve the telephone number. Your lost pet is home.
For a FOUND PET, you want to make sure motorists see FOUND POODLE, when they pass thru the intersection from any direction. If they are missing a Poodle or know of someone missing a Poodle, they will return and retrieve the telephone number. Your found pet is home.
Do not litter your poster.
A motorist can only read a couple words at 35 mph, and then only if the words are distinct. List one telephone number without the area code. It will blur and that is OK. Motorists cannot read it but they will recognize the blurred format.
Tell no one your address. Tell no one your name. No one needs to know who you are, or where you live, to get the pet home.
Never go to strangers address. Never have a stranger come to your address. Just not a reasonable thing to so, in this day and age.
Agree to meet the person, for your protection and their protection, at a POLICE SUBSTATION.
